Their season has been over for two weeks. UMass fired their head coach a month ago. If it was going to be him it would have already happened; you've seen all other head coaching searches took less than a week to complete. With backchanneling, these deals are basically set so that when they finish the postseason they are immediately whisked away to the new job.

The only coaches still competing are those in the NCAA and NIT tournaments so I'd frankly be shocked if it isn't a coach left from those two pools. If it isn't, that just shows UMass to be an utterly incompetent AD, which could very well be the case.

As a refresher, Dan Hurley lost to Duke in the NCAA Tournament March 17, 2018...UConn officially hired him March 22, 2018. These things move quickly (or at least should).

I'm surprised that UMass can pay a coach $1.8 mill./year as that is about double what the last coach made. In the 2020 FY (pre-COVID), UMass basketball sold ~$425k in tickets which is less than UMass men's hockey at $557k. Heck, UConn women's basketball has higher ticket revenue than all UMass sports combined.
